We make this yummy vegetable soup every couple weeks. Every time it's a bit different depending what we have on hand. Usually a variety of vegetables go in like zucchini, carrots, onions, squash, broccoli, green beans, bell peppers, cabbage, etc. We always add tons of fresh garlic. We add beans or corn sometimes, sometimes whole wheat pasta or mini raviolis. It had a creamy roasted tomato base and vegetable broth, with a ton of seasonings. It's sooooooooo good! With some crunchy bread, it's the perfect Autumn dinner. The girls help me cut up all the ingredients.
